Trying to upload to Soundcloud
As I am currently mixing a Project and appriciates feedback from the other musicians. Sonar X3d says that it's unable to do so. I get a window that 1st says after exporting is done: "Unable to launch "Soundcloud - xxx" Encoder" doesn't matter if flac, wav or mp3 and then says "Warning: the external encoder returned an error code. The file may not have been encoded properly."
Have tried to check firewall and found nothing. Am lost here. Works of course fine to bonce to wav and go upload that but would be nice if sonar worked as expected.

@chrisland - it is important that you understand that logging in to a user that has administrative privileges is NOT the same as running an install or a program with the setting Run As Administrator. These ARE 2 different things. Even when you log on to a user that is an administrator, program execution has a reduced set of privileges. This is how they designed and built Windows. To TRULY execute programs, (even installers), with elevated privileges, you MUST explicitly set the option Run As Administrator. If this is not done, then some things may not get done properly. There are a couple of ways to set the Run As Administrator option. 1. Right-click on the program icon or executable file, then click on Run As Administrator. This method will set the option for only this execution instance. 2. Right-click on the program icon or executable file, then click on Properties, then click on Advanced, then check the box for Run As Administrator and click OK, then back on the Properties dialog window, click Apply, then click OK.
